#a19430 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a19430 is composed of 63.1% red, 58%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 8.1% magenta, 70.2%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 53.1 degrees, a saturation of 54.1% and a lightness of 41%. #a19430 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ff60 with #432900.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#a19430 color description : Dark yellow [Olive tone].
#a19430 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a19430 has RGB values of R:161, G:148,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.08, Y:0.7,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10589232.

Shades and Tints of #a19430
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0903 is the darkest color, while #fdfd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a19430
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#696968 is the less saturated color, while #c9b308 is the most saturated one.
